⚠️ Important: Check if Your Phone Supports eSIM

Before purchasing any eSIM, verify your phone is compatible. iPhones from XR/XS onwards support eSIM. For Android, most flagship models from 2020+ support it, including Samsung Galaxy S20+, Google Pixel 3+, and newer Huawei models. Check your phone's settings under "Mobile Data" or "Cellular" to see if eSIM is available.

⚠️ Legal Note About VPN Apps

VPN legality varies by country. In UAE, VPNs are legal for legitimate purposes like business or privacy. In China, only government-approved VPNs are officially permitted, though many expats use international VPNs. In Saudi Arabia and Qatar, VPNs are widely used by expats. Always research your specific location's regulations and use VPNs responsibly for legitimate communication purposes.

How much data do calling apps use?

WhatsApp voice calls use approximately 0.5-1 MB per minute, so a 10-minute call uses about 5-10 MB. Video calls use more - roughly 5-15 MB per minute depending on quality. With a 1GB eSIM data plan, you could make around 1,000 minutes (16+ hours) of WhatsApp voice calls, or about 100 minutes of video calls. FaceTime and Skype use similar amounts.

Are calling apps safe for international calls?

Yes, reputable calling apps are safe. WhatsApp and FaceTime use end-to-end encryption, meaning only you and the recipient can hear the call - not even the app company can listen. Google Voice, Skype, and VPN services like NordVPN also use strong encryption. eSIM apps (Airalo, Saily, Yesim) are also secure as they provide standard cellular service through established networks.
